RNA synthetase
noun
, Biochemistry.
- an enzyme that catalyzes the synthesis of RNA in cells infected with RNA viruses, allowing production of copies of the viral RNA.
Discover More
Word History and Origins
Origin of RNA synthetase1
First recorded in 1960–65; synthet(ic) + -ase
